We cap redirects, response size, and XML entity expansion, which together should block the decompression-bomb and redirect-loop cases we discussed. Please verify the entity cap is enforced before the parser allocates, not after, since the Murkfall audit flagged a similar ordering bug elsewhere. I've also made all limits fail-closed: exceeding any of them rejects the feed outright. The enforced tuning constants are listed below.

constants for yaduf-fahag:
BUDGETS = {
    "kelix": 528,
    "briwyn": 734,
}

Ticket #—Missed Pick-up: Raffle Drums

Two brass raffle drums for the Copperfield staff party were not collected from the Dunmow Lane storeroom yesterday. Pick-up rebooked with Swiftwren Couriers for tomorrow, 09:00–10:00 window. Receiving site: Halloway Hall, rear entrance, ask for the events steward. Drums are pre-loaded with stubs and sealed; do not open. Sign the chain-of-custody slip on arrival. When the courier arrives, apply the hand-over instruction noted below.

handover note for kawif-kagep: the ulaius norwyn courier leaves the norok aldok wenix oliael ulays kelox fraeth kelix ledger at gate 6848 under passcode 516531

Ticket #2907 — Signature check fails on report builder export

Support: customers exporting from the Tallyvane report builder see a signature verification error after the sorting-stability patch. The patch changed row ordering in grouped exports, which altered the serialized payload, so exports signed before the patch now fail verification against cached manifests. Advise customers to regenerate reports; old exports cannot be re-verified. Fresh exports are signed with the key below.

signing key of fadug-haweg = bky19_x2JJNa4RuE34mQa9TgK